리눅스에서 폴더 통째로 복사하기

Jmnote (토론 | 기여)님의 2012년 1월 23일 (월) 23:01 판 (새 문서: right *유닉스 계통에서 폴더 통째로 복사하기 *리눅스에서 폴더 통째로 복사하기 ==복사== *원본폴더를 통째로(즉 하...)
(차이) ← 이전 판 | 최신판 (차이) | 다음 판 → (차이)
Crystal folder.png
  • 유닉스 계통에서 폴더 통째로 복사하기
  • 리눅스에서 폴더 통째로 복사하기

1 복사

  • 원본폴더를 통째로(즉 하위폴더 및 파일들을 포함하여) 목적지폴더로 복사할 수 있다.
  • 목적지폴더가 원본폴더의 상위폴더가 될 것인지, 아니면 원본폴더의 다른이름이 될 것인지는 상황에 따라 다르므로 주의가 필요하다.
  • '/'를 붙이든 말든 결과에는 상관이 없다.
명령어
cp -r 원본폴더 목적지폴더
cp -r 원본폴더 목적지폴더/
예시
cp -r a /test/b
cp -r a /test/b/
  • /test 폴더가 없으면 오류.
  • /test/b 폴더가 없으면 a폴더를 b라는 이름으로 복사. => /test/b
  • /test/b 폴더가 있으면 a폴더를 b 폴더 아래에 복사. => /test/b/a

2 이동

  • 폴더 전체를 다른 폴더로 이동하기
  • 복사와 마찬가지로 상위폴더가 될 것인지 다른 이름이 될 것인지는 상황에 따라 다르다.
mv 원본폴더 목적지폴더
mv 원본폴더 목적지폴더/
예시
mv -r a /test/b
mv -r a /test/b/
  • /test 폴더가 없으면 오류.
  • /test/b 폴더가 없으면 a폴더를 test폴더 아래에 b라는 이름으로 이동. => /test/b
  • /test/b 폴더가 있으면 a폴더를 b 폴더 아래로 이동. => /test/b/a

3 삭제

폴더 전체를 삭제하기

rm -rf 폴더
예시
rm -rf /test/b
문서 댓글 ({{ doc_comments.length }})
{{ comment.name }} {{ comment.created | snstime }}